About Age Cymru West Glamorgan

We are a local charity providing a range of services to our clients, their families and carers across the Swansea, Neath Port Talbot and Bridgend areas promoting wellbeing and helping people to age well and live independently.

Role Description:   

Liaising with our team of Outreach Volunteers and our waiting list of clients who have requested support completing Attendance Allowance forms. The role would include telephoning clients to arrange the details of each visit and ensuring the team of volunteers have the information and resources they need to complete the forms and send them to the DWP.

Hours: Minimum 4 hours per week. Our opening hours are Monday to Friday 09:00 – 16:30
Location: Cwmdu, Swansea

What will you do?

  • Telephone volunteers to check their availability and client location.
  • Contact the client to gather relevant information and inform them that a volunteer will be in touch to make an appointment.
  • Update our online client database and log the details of the conversation.
  • Complete the dates on forms and send them.

 

What will you gain?

  • Knowledge that you are helping older people and making a difference to people’s lives.
  • Experience of working as part of a vibrant, welcoming team.
  • Insight into the challenges facing older people and the help available.
  • An understanding of Benefit Services and the charity sector.

 

What skills do you need?

  • Attention to detail and self-motivated.
  • Empathy, patience, and a desire to make a difference.
  • Ability to communicate well on the telephone.
  • Reliability and punctuality.
  • Computer literate – comfortable with Microsoft 365.
